Yeah, Emporis really can't be taken as fact.

I'd go by the existing elevations given on the roof plans from Elkus:

TOP OF STRUCTURAL ROOF EL 307'-2"
TOP OF MEMBRANE EL 307'4"
TOP OF PARAPET EL 319'-2"
T.O. ELEVATOR MACHINE ROOM EL 331'-4"

Interestingly, Elkus is planning to make the building even taller. Service elevator penthouse will hit 344'-6". It appears that they are converting the existing mechanical penthouse level into office floor 22 and building up a new 23' tall mechanical penthouse on the roof (with the elevator machinery for the service elevator that will access the mechanical penthouse stretching up 37'-6" from the existing roof).
